Receding hair line
From the past 6 years I have a receding hairline...my forehead is getting bigger n bigger and hair line is reducing very fastly now from last 1 year..what can be a possible solution.i m only 27 years old male. My dad is in his 60's..and now from only last 5 years..he is loosing his hairs.so nthg like genetic also.

You may be suffering from androgenic alopecia which is also called as pattern baldness. The hairs start reducing in density at the crown (top) and also the hairline starts refeeding  from the front. This is usually progressive throughout life unless treated. This is usually accompanied by severe dandruff which we call seborrhoea. The FDA approved treatment for this condition is a lotion and tablets. There is no other alternative. No oil or cream will magically work because the hairs are getting miniaturised  and eventually disappearing due to the hormonal effects on the hair roots. To comment on the possiblity of regrowth it would need evaluation to assess the extent of damage. If the baldness has progressed significantly , medical management will not suffice and you might also be in need of hair transplant, apart from other supplemental procedures like microneddling and PRP, to achieve good results. Hair loss is a progressive problem and if not tackled in time tends to keep worsening over time. There are various causes of hair fall.
